As the Commercial Assistant Manager, you will coordinate across Commercial, Operations, Technical, Procurement, and Safety teams to ensure asset readiness aligns with customer commitments and contractual requirements in transshipment operations. You will also monitor shipment performance, improve operational efficiency, and support commercial execution to achieve revenue, tonnage, and cost targets.
Qualifications: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(Naval Architecture, Mechanical, Industrial, or related field) with minimum 5 years of experience in maritime, logistics, or transshipment industriesStrong understanding of transshipment operations (FC/FLF, heavy equipment, and shipment planning) and cross-functional coordinationStrong analytical skills, good understanding of cost control, asset utilization, and revenue optimization
Key Responsibilities: Support commercial team to meet revenue and tonnage targets by ensuring physical readiness of floating cranes FC/FLF and heavy equipment (HE) for transshipment loading operations Build and maintain strong working relationships with all relevant internal stakeholders, coordinating closely with Operations, Technical, QHSE, Procurement, and Crew teams to ensure asset availability (eg. aligning docking and maintenance planning with customer shipment schedules) Monitor and report on FC/FLF/HE and shipment efficiency, identifying areas for improvement (e.g. reducing idle time, waiting cargo, inefficient shifting) and developing recommendations and implementing SOPs Track and report key KPIs linked to business unit performance (e.g., asset availability, asset utilization, revenue/gross profit, bunker consumption standards, lay can compliance, loss time analysis, demurrage vs dispatch balance)
